Getting from Hyeres Airport (TLN) to central Toulon
Hyeres Airport is approximately 21 kilometres from central Toulon. The drive time takes around 25 minutes.
It takes roughly 1 hour 20 minutes to get there using public transport.
When to fly to Hyeres Airport (TLN)
The quietest month for a flight from Bristol Airport to Hyeres Airport is February, while July is the busiest. Choose the ideal time to go to Toulon based on whether you prefer a more relaxed vibe or a faster pace.
Before locking in your flight from Bristol Airport to Hyeres Airport, think about the kind of weather you enjoy. July is the warmest month in Toulon, with temperatures ranging from 18ºC (64ºF) to 31ºC (88ºF).
If you'd rather travel in c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from BRS to TLN in January. Temperatures average between 4ºC (39ºF) and 13ºC (55ºF) then.
Explore more of France
Toulon is always a good idea, but there are so many other corners of France just waiting to be discovered. About 48 kilometres north-west of Toulon, a visit to Marseille will keep your itinerary busy. Start with leading sights like Old Port of Marseille, Le Panier and Cathédrale La Major.
Lyon is another standout destination in France and is around 306 kilometres north of Toulon. No trip is complete without seeing Basilique Notre-Dame de Fourviere, Musée des Confluences and Vieux Lyon - Saint-Jean - Saint-Georges.
